The Story in Brief

Karnataka, Bihar and Mizoram registered victories on the fourth day of the 16th Hockey India Junior Women National Championship 2026 in Pune on Saturday. Karnataka beat Uttarakhand 6-1 in Division B, Pool B. Bihar defeated Goa 6-0. Mizoram beat Kerala 2-0 in Division B, Pool A. Assam came from behind to beat Andhra Pradesh 2-1. In Division C, Gujarat beat Puducherry 3-1, Dadra & Nagar Haveli and Daman & Diu beat Hockey Arunachal 2-0. Rajasthan and Jammu & Kashmir were awarded 5-0 wins by forfeit over Tripura Olympic Association and Telangana respectively.
